Failure to provide non-religious schools 'ignores parents' human rights': Quinn

Former Education Minister Ruairi Quinn has said parents' human rights are being ignored by Ireland's failure to provide non-religious schools.

It was announced yesterday that nine new Educate Together schools will open next week.
